| # Pi-Serini | |
| This repository contains data and artifacts associated with the paper [Rethinking Agentic Search with Pi-Serini: Is Lexical Retrieval Sufficient?](https://huggingface.co/papers/2605.10848). | |
| Pi-Serini is a reusable, benchmark-driven search-agent workspace designed for index-driven BM25 retrieval, agentic search, and benchmark-aware evaluation. It revisits whether a lexical retriever (BM25) suffices when paired with capable frontier Large Language Models (LLMs) in an agentic loop. | |

| ## Supported Benchmarks | |
| The Pi-Serini framework supports several benchmarks for evaluation: | |
| - `browsecomp-plus`: Default packaged benchmark used to evaluate deep research capabilities. | |
| - `msmarco-v1-passage`: Index-driven MS MARCO v1 passage benchmark. | |
| - `benchmark-template`: A tiny local end-to-end demo benchmark for validation. | |
